Indications & Usage
Uses helps loosen phlegm (mucus) and thin bronchial secretions to make coughs more productive to rid the bronchial passageway of bothersome mucus
Dosage & Administration
Directions adults & children 12 years of age and older : take a tablet every 4 hours with a full glass of water while symptoms persist. Do not exceed 6 doses in 24 hours. children under 12 years of age : do not use.
Warnings & Precautions
Warnings Ask a doctor before use if you have persistent or chronic cough such as occurs with smoking, asthma, chronic bronchitis, or emphysema cough accompanied with excessive phlegm (mucus) Stop use and ask a doctor if cough lasts more than 7 days, recurs, or is accompanied with fever, rash, or persistent headache.These could be signs of a serious condition. If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health care professional before use. Keep out of reach of children. In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a poison control center right away.
Purpose
Purpose Expectorant
